Stong northwest winds of 20 to 30 mph, with gusts as high as 45
mph will continue through sunset today, and possibly into mid
evening. In addition, the dry air and windy weather will bring
elevated fire danger today. Please avoid setting fires today.
Drivers of vans. campers, trailers, and other high profile
vehicles should be extra cautious.
